Diffusion: The movement of Solute molecules from a solution with higher concentration
of solute to a solution with lower concentration of solute.

Factors that affect Diffusion rate:

1. Concentration.
2. Medium of dispersion (dispersal).
3. Molecular Weight (size) Mwt : (inverse relationship )

Osmosis: The movement of Solvent molecules from a solution with higher solvent
concentration to solution with lower solvent concentration through a Semi-permeable
membrane
